TICKET-4471: Expired sidecar credentials blocking plugin metrics

The MetraPod metrics-aggregation sidecar rotated its service credentials on schedule, but external plugin builds still ship the old key. All plugin authors publishing to the Varnholt registry must update before the next sidecar release, or metric flushes will 401. No grace period this cycle. Use the refreshed key for the Varnholt ingest service below.

gateway credential: qvz15-JvAP47rZBIRccNX

Internal Memo — Varent Supply Contract Renewal

Heads of department: quick update on the Varent Logistics contract, which lapses at the end of March. Their renewal offer lands about 6% above current rates, but includes weekend delivery windows we've been asking about for two years. Procurement thinks we can squeeze the increase to 4% if we commit for three years. Please send volume forecasts to the operations desk by Friday so we can finalize our position. The strategic rationale is set out in the confidential note below.

management briefing: Headcount on the Belix team goes from 60 to 93 by the end of November. Gross margin on Belix came in at 23 percent against a plan of 47 percent.

Subject: Revised Large-Deal Discount Policy

To the board: following careful review, we propose capping discounts on deals above the Hallowtide threshold at 11%, with committee approval required beyond that. Finance at Renwick & Slade projects meaningful margin recovery. Please review ahead of Thursday. The full rationale is provided in the confidential note below.

management briefing: The renewal with Ulaathix Group closes at $2 million a year, 15 percent below the last contract. Project Oliwyn slips by two quarters because of the audit delay.